Skip to content

Commit c91ebd4

Browse files
committed
Merge pull request #125 from oauth-xx/silence_hash_reject_warning
Silencing a warnign in Hash.reject
2 parents 5b6a0a2 + 0d4e1bf commit c91ebd4

File tree

1 file changed

+5
-1
lines changed

1 file changed

+5
-1
lines changed

lib/oauth/request_proxy/base.rb

Lines changed: 5 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-76,7 +76,7 @@ def parameters
7676
end
7777

7878
def parameters_for_signature
79-
parameters.reject { |k,v| k == "oauth_signature" || unsigned_parameters.include?(k)}
79+
parameters.select { |k,v| not signature_and_unsigned_parameters.include?(k) }
8080
end
8181

8282
def oauth_parameters
@@ -87,6 +87,10 @@ def non_oauth_parameters
8787
parameters.reject { |k,v| OAuth::PARAMETERS.include?(k) }
8888
end
8989

90+
def signature_and_unsigned_parameters
91+
unsigned_parameters+["oauth_signature"]
92+
end
93+
9094
# See 9.1.2 in specs
9195
def normalized_uri
9296
u = URI.parse(uri)

0 commit comments

Comments
 (0)